El Prado's Fee Jumps to $100,000

El Prado joins breeding's $100,000 Club.
The stallion ranks has a new member of the $100,000 club.
El Prado, who stands at Frank Stronach's Adena Springs Kentucky near Midway, had his fee boosted to $100,000 from $75,000 for 2005. The leading sire in 2002, El Prado ranks second on this year's leading sires list, with progeny earnings of $7.4 million, and is runner-up by number of stakes winners, with 15, and the leader by stakes wins, with 25. He is the sire of such prominent 2004 turf stars as Kitten's Joy, Artie Schiller, Senor Swinger, and Timo, plus dirt standout Medaglia d'Oro.
Adena Springs also announced a doubling of the fee for
Alphabet Soup to $20,000. Alphabet Soup ranks eighth by progeny earnings, with $4.7 million, and is represented by 10 stakes winners.
Adena also announced the fees will remain the same for
Awesome Again ($75,000),
Gold Case ($7,500),
Golden Missile ($25,000),
Milwaukee Brew ($15,000),
Sligo Bay ($10,000), and
Touch Gold ($50,000). Congaree will enter stud next year for $15,000.
